A 10 panel drug test stands as one of the most comprehensive drug screening options available. This type of test is specifically designed to detect a broad spectrum of both common and less frequently abused substances. Its extensive coverage means it gives a deeper insight into drug use patterns, making it highly preferred in numerous sectors.

Unlike the standard 5 panel drug test, which primarily screens for substances such as marijuana, cocaine, opiates, amphetamines, and PCP, the 10 panel test takes a further step. It includes additional drugs such as benzodiazepines, barbiturates, methadone, propoxyphene, and Quaaludes (methaqualone). This makes it invaluable for scenarios that require a wider assessment.

At-a-Glance

Both options screen the same 10 drug classes (THC, cocaine, opiates, amphetamines/methamphetamine, PCP, benzodiazepines, barbiturates, methadone, propoxyphene, and Quaaludes*). The difference is how results are produced, verified, and used.

*Methaqualone only available in urine lab-based testing

10 Panel Lab based vs. 10 Panel Instant Drug Test

Feature 10 Panel Lab-Based 10 Panel Instant (POCT)
Primary Use Employment, legal/court, policy-driven programs Rapid on-site screening; same-day hiring decisions
Specimen Urine (standard); hair/oral fluid/nail options Urine (most common)
Speed Negatives 1 business day after lab receipt; non-negatives 2-3 days with MRO Screen results in 5-10 minutes (presumptive)
Accuracy & Confirmation High; confirmatory GC/MS or LC-MS/MS on any non-negative Screening only; non-negatives should be lab-confirmed
MRO Review Yes (on non-negative lab results) Not by default; added when sending to lab
Chain of Custody (CCF) End-to-end documented Used for screen; lab CCF applies if sent for confirmation
Legal Defensibility Strong (SAMHSA-certified lab + confirmation + MRO) Limited until confirmed by a lab
Compliance Meets most employer/court policies; DOT uses lab-based 5-panel Great for rapid screens; policies often require confirmation for final action
Cost Profile Higher unit price; includes confirmation/MRO when needed Lower upfront; confirmation adds cost/time on non-negatives

Choose 10 panel Lab-Based If You Need:

  • Defensible results for employment, licensing, or court
  • MRO oversight to evaluate prescriptions and verify results
  • Audit-ready documentation with full Chain of Custody
  • Mass-spectrometry confirmation for any non-negative screen

Best for: pre-employment, randoms, return-to-duty/follow-up, post-accident (when policy requires confirmation), legal/custody cases.

Choose Instant (POCT) If You Need:

  • Immediate screening at the point of collection
  • Faster hiring decisions with on-site programs
  • To screen first, confirm only if needed
  • Temporary removal from duty pending confirmation (policy-dependent)

Reminder: Instant results are presumptive. Confirm non-negatives at a SAMHSA-certified lab for final decisions.

10 Panel Drug Test Detection Times

Windows are driven by drug metabolism and specimen type, not whether testing is lab-based or instant. Urine is standard for both; alternative specimens are typically lab-based.

Specimen Typical Detection Window Best Use
Urine 1-7 days (THC up to 30) Employment, legal, personal
Hair Up to 90 days History/patterns of use
Oral Fluid (Saliva) 24-72 hours Recent use; post-accident/suspicion
Blood Hours to 2-3 days Very recent use
Nails 3-6 months Extended look-back

Compliance Notes

  • DOT programs require a lab-based 5-panel under 49 CFR Part 40 (not a 10 panel).
  • Many employer/court policies require lab confirmation + MRO review for final actions.
  • On-site instant testing may require appropriate CLIA credentials depending on device and state rules.

What Does a 10 Panel Drug Test Detect?

  • Marijuana (THC)
  • Cocaine
  • Opiates (morphine, codeine, heroin)
  • Amphetamines (incl. methamphetamine)
  • Phencyclidine (PCP)
  • Benzodiazepines
  • Barbiturates
  • Methadone
  • Propoxyphene
  • Quaaludes (methaqualone) (available in lab-based testing only)

How It Works

  1. Order: Online or by phone; select location and donor details.
  2. Collection: Visit a nearby site with a valid photo ID.
  3. Lab Analysis: Immunoassay screen with GC/MS or LC-MS/MS confirmation when needed.
  4. Results: Negatives within 1 business day; non-negatives 2-3 business days after MRO review.
